    How to Name Your Phone Name each Wherifone under your account. Go to the My Phones screen, and click on the drop-down menu to select the IMEI of the phone you want to name. (The IMEI is the 15-digit number on the back side of your Wherifone or on the product box / packaging.) Your screen will automatically refresh, displaying the phone number associated with that Wherifone to the right.

    How to View Location History (List View) To view a log of your location requests, click on the History tab. Here, you can tailor your view of the location history by selecting to view the results of certain phones and/or limiting the view from 10 to 100 entries.     How to View Location History (Map View) After making your selections on the History (list view) page and clicking on “Get Map,” you will now come to a View Location (map view) screen. (You can toggle between the aerial and vector mapping; the screen defaults to the vector map.) The street / block address for each point on the map is displayed on the left.
